Course introduction

You'll learn about the key components of an environmental monitoring programme to identify potential microbiological risks in production and open product areas; in addition to explaining different sampling methods and key elements of a corrective action procedure.

This is particularly useful when implementing an environmental monitoring programme based on the Global Standard for Food Safety Issue 8 requirements and industry best practices.

 

Who is the course for?

This course would suit Auditors/ Consultants and Technical and Quality personnel.

What will delegates take away?

At the end of this course, you'll be able to:

  • Understand Issue 8 requirements and key components of an environmental monitoring programme, including risk assessment, sampling location, target organisms, test methods, sample frequency, establishing control limits, appropriate corrective action, validation/ verification of the programme
  • Describe appropriate target organisms and identify suitable sampling locations
  • Explain different sampling methods
  • Explain appropriate corrective action for environmental monitoring failures
  •  Develop an environmental monitoring programme based on Issue 8 requirements and industry best practices.
